The Educational Journey: From Freshman to Facialist!
Here's the roadmap to becoming a licensed medical aesthetician in Oklahoma:
- Hit the Books (and the Lotion Bottles): Enroll in a state-approved esthetics program. Think 600 hours of classroom learning and hands-on practice. You'll become a whiz at anatomy, physiology, and everything in between... your skin will thank you later.
- Become a Master of Disguise (Sort Of): Practice makes perfect! You'll be giving facials, waxing like a pro, and mastering the art of chemical peels (don't worry, it's not as scary as it sounds).
Pro-Tip: Oklahoma doesn't differentiate between aestheticians and medical aestheticians. So, with your esthetician license, you can offer a wide range of skincare treatments, including some medical-grade options (with proper training, of course).

- Conquer the Exams: Once you've completed your program, it's time to show off your knowledge! You'll need to pass both a written and practical exam administered by the Oklahoma State Board of Cosmetology and Barbering.
Remember: Practice tests are your friend!
- License to Glow: With your exams passed, you're officially ready to apply for your esthetician license. Now you can strut your stuff at a spa, salon, or even start your own skincare haven!

How Long Does it Take to Become a Medical Aesthetician in Oklahoma?
QuickTip: The more attention, the more retention.
Esthetics programs typically take around a year to complete, depending on the schedule you choose.
How Much Does it Cost to Become a Medical Aesthetician in Oklahoma?
Program costs vary, but expect to invest somewhere between $5,000 and $10,000.

Do I Need a Medical Degree to Become a Medical Aesthetician in Oklahoma?
Nope! An esthetician license is all you need to get started.
